Where to include

Every time you use an image, photograph, graph, map or illustration in your writing, it may be referred to up to three times:

1. Figures and Captions: In a caption under the image.
2. In-text citation: In your writing with an in-text citation.
3. Reference List or List of Illustrations: If you have only used a few images, include them in same Reference List as your books, articles, etc. If you have a large number of images in your dissertation or thesis, you should reference them in a separate List of Illustrations or List of Figures.

List of figures or Illustrations

  • Check with your tutor and assignment brief as to what is required.
  • Either at the start of an essay or report or at the end, before the List of References.
  • Unlike other references, the images/illustrations not listed alphabetically, but in the order they appear in the work.
  • If you refer to an image from a printed source (e.g. book), you must reference the source.
  • Check with your tutor for specific criteria, e.g. a list of images or illustrations as an appendix.
  • It is not necessary to provide a reference for an image you have created yourself.
